    How about trying the microwave fudge recipe from QB? You could do Betty Crocker vanilla icing with white choc. chips and add chopped walnut pieces at the end.

    Tartan ... Yesterday I saw a recipe for a peanut butter variation of yours.
    Equal parts icing (vanilla or chocolate) and peanut butter (plain or crunchy).

    Of course, only good if free of nut allergies and one likes peanut butter.
    If so ......... sounds too delicious!
